The Hidden Cost of “Dead” Inventory in Metal Fabrication
If you are running Trumpf, Amada, or Bystronic laser cutters, you know that Green Light Time (machine active time) is the only metric that pays the bills. However, in many fab shops, the storage area is a graveyard of efficiency.
Traditional floor stacking forces you to commit the cardinal sin of material handling: Double Handling. To get to a sheet of 10-gauge Stainless Steel at the bottom of a stack, you have to move five sheets of 1/4″ Mild Steel. This not only kills your changeover time but risks scratching the surface of sensitive materials—a disaster for architectural cladding or food-grade stainless projects.

Moving heavy plate metal (up to 10,000 lbs per bundle) with a forklift in tight aisles is a recipe for accidents. It damages the material edges and puts your staff at risk.
私たちの 水平板金貯蔵装置 racks allow for crane or vacuum lifter loading. This means you can de-palletize your raw material once, load it into the rack, and then use an overhead jib crane to feed the laser cutter.
This creates a “Forklift-Free Zone” around your critical machinery, significantly reducing the risk of collision and injury while improving the ergonomic conditions for your operators.

3. What is the maximum sheet thickness I can store?
The limitation is weight, not just thickness. Our heavy-duty drawers can support up to 10,000 lbs. You can store thick plate (e.g., 1 inch or thicker) as long as the total stack weight per drawer stays within the rated capacity.
4. My sheets are oily/greasy. Will they slide out?
Our drawers are designed with safety stops and can be equipped with anti-slip surfaces if required. However, the primary stability comes from the sheer weight of the stack. We also offer sheet separators to help with the “sticking” effect of oiled steel during picking.
